Re: HPdeskjet 3820 printer drivers

Are you connected by parallel cable or USB? If USB direct into the PC's
USB port or via a hub?

1 - Are you using the alternate driver that HP refers to:

Deskjet 3820 [use] Deskjet 970cse

2 - Are there any documents listed in the Print Queue?

3 - Have you gone through the troubleshooting procedure in this
document:
